The optimal hot water pressure for efficient operation of a water heating system is typically between 40 to 60 pounds per square inch (psi). This range allows for proper flow and distribution of hot water throughout the system without putting excessive strain on the components.

A natural gas furnace usually requires how much gas pressure at the manifold and burners?

A natural gas furnace typically requires a gas pressure of around 3.5 to 7 inches of water column (WC) at the manifold and burners for proper operation. This pressure ensures efficient combustion and optimal heating performance. It's important to refer to the manufacturer's specifications for exact pressure requirements, as they can vary by model. Regular maintenance and checks are necessary to ensure the gas pressure remains within the recommended range.
